    wtccommunications formerly known as kingston.net
    When they were Kingston.net they were a wonderful ISP competitive prices, knowledgeable, friendly staff. Since the change to wtccommunications things have
    gone pretty sour.

    Most recently, I was advised of what they call a "conversation limit of 200 on any given port" basically, they're dropping packets which was affecting my online gaming (finding servers) and obviously torrents. I was told it was a "security measure" to protect against
    outgoing DoS attacks.

    When confronted about this issue on a public forum (which a number of their support guys happen to moderate on) they changed their tune pretty quickly.

    From WTC
    "This limit is not intentional, it's a hardware limitation which has been activated by tremendous growth. While we can play this as a security measure, it has caused a few problems when a customer's connection dies frequently. In fact, a replacement aggregator is currently in testing and should take over in a matter of weeks."

    Afterwards I was banned from those forums the topic was deleted and I received an e-mail from their abuse department who informed me I was banned from those forums and if any more complaints were received my account would be terminated.

    To sum it up, I was paying $45 a month for 5000/800 "unlimited" connection, where they dropped my packets called it a security issue, lied to me and then banned me for informing other customers about the issue.

    Many of the replies consisted of WTC customers saying "So that's why I can't find any gaming servers. I thought it was my hardware."

    Overall, their actions and the way they present themselves is deplorable.
    They were once a very good Internet provider. Now they're just sneaky, underhanded liars. Avoid them at all costs!

    *UPDATE*
    Cancelled service and switched to TekSavvy. Speeds have improved both up/down, no more dropped packets so I can actually refresh game server browsers and obtain more than 20 servers. I can torrent without timing out while viewing webpages etc.
    I'm so glad I switched, wish I would have done this years ago!
